org.apache.ibatis.binding.BindingException: Invalid bound statement (not found): com.kuang.dao.StudentMapper.getStudent
时间: 2023-08-26 16:15:09 浏览: 139
MyBatis绑定错误提示BindingException:Invalid bound statement (not found)的解决方法
这个异常是由 MyBatis 框架抛出的,它表示绑定的 SQL 语句无效,即找不到对应的语句。在你的代码中,出现了一个绑定错误的语句:com.kuang.dao.StudentMapper.getStudent。可能有几个原因导致这个问题:
1. SQL 语句没有正确配置:请确保在你的 MyBatis 配置文件中正确配置了该语句。
2. Mapper 接口方法名与映射文件中的 id 不匹配:请检查接口方法名是否与映射文件中的 id 一致。
3. 映射文件路径不正确:请检查映射文件的路径是否正确,并确保 MyBatis 能够找到该文件。
4. 映射文件中没有定义该语句:请检查映射文件中是否定义了名为 getStudent 的语句。
请根据具体情况检查以上原因,并进行相应的修正。如果问题还未解决,请提供更多相关代码和配置信息,以便我能够帮助你更好地解决问题。
阅读全文